Maison Ponsot Grand Cru Corton-Charlemagne is drawn from two parcels in Aloxe-Corton and was first produced in 2009.
Corton-Charlemagne wraps the upper slopes of the Corton hill, the one great white Grand Cru of the Côte de Beaune, and its character shifts markedly with aspect and altitude. Ponsot works one parcel in Le Charlemagne, on the Pernand-Vergelesses border, and a second in Les Languettes, a cool site wedged between Les Pougets and Le Corton and lying directly below the woods, which is known for a pronounced expression of the hill's white marl soils. Both plots sit high on the slope and the vines average forty years of age. The wine is a Maison rather than Domaine bottling, made from purchased fruit under the estate's direction. It matured for sixteen months in eight-year-old barrels, so the oak contributes structure rather than flavour.
Tightly wound in youth, it is best from four or five years and will hold well beyond ten; serve with lobster, roast chicken or aged Comté at 10 to 12°C.
